Subject: [PATCH] Bluetooth: iso: remove unused struct 'iso_list_data'
Date: Sat,  1 Jun 2024 00:26:14 +0100	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20240531232614.302215-1-linux@treblig.org> (raw)

From: "Dr. David Alan Gilbert" <linux@treblig.org>

'iso_list_data' has been unused since the original
commit ccf74f2390d6 ("Bluetooth: Add BTPROTO_ISO socket type").

Remove it.

Signed-off-by: Dr. David Alan Gilbert <linux@treblig.org>
---
 net/bluetooth/iso.c | 5 -----
 1 file changed, 5 deletions(-)

diff --git a/net/bluetooth/iso.c b/net/bluetooth/iso.c
index cc055b952ce6..e439c5d15092 100644
--- a/net/bluetooth/iso.c
+++ b/net/bluetooth/iso.c
@@ -1721,11 +1721,6 @@ static void iso_sock_ready(struct sock *sk)
 	release_sock(sk);
 }
 
-struct iso_list_data {
-	struct hci_conn *hcon;
-	int count;
-};
-
 static bool iso_match_big(struct sock *sk, void *data)
 {
 	struct hci_evt_le_big_sync_estabilished *ev = data;
